> > > Knoppix 3.3 works in 3 desktops and 2 laptops that I know of.
> > > 3.4 fails in the Dell Desktop - it seems to be unhappy with the CD
> > > drive.
> >
> > I still use Knoppix CD's from Nov of last year as they are more compatible
> > with my newer machines than Knoppix 3.4 from last month. Knoppix 3.4 will
> > boot on some of my older systems but anything made in the last year will
> > only boot with the 3.3 disc (and even then, won't recognize the Broadcom
> > gigabit ethernet built into most of my desktops).
> >
> > None of the Knoppix discs I have seem to work on Compaq Proliant servers
> > of any vintage in the last 3-4 years which reduces their value to desktop
> > rescue use only for me.
>
> I had bad luck with Knoppix 3.4 until I started passing the "noscsi"
> (iirc) command which disables scsi emulation for ATAPI cd drives.
"linux noscsi" at the "boot:" prompt did not help me; you got me looking
at the F2 and F3 info though :-); thanks
